What happened

Landlord applied for an order to terminate the tenancy and evict Tenants due to persistent late payment of rent. The Tenants were not present at the hearing.

The ruling

The Tenants shall pay their lawful monthly rent to the Landlord in full and on time on or before the 1st business day each and every month for the next twelve (12) months commencing May 1, 2021 through to and including April 1, 2022. If the Tenants fail to make any one of the payments, the Landlord may apply under section 78 of the Residential Tenancies Act, 2006 for an order terminating the tenancy and evicting the Tenants.
